Hi, I know this thread is old but someone might need some info.
I had same issue, and for me it was due to using ebrake while drifting. lol Nothing was broken inside when I took all the parts off and try to change e brake sue. The cowbell noise was coming from the back plate of brake. it was bend inside little bit. after I made that flat, the sound was gone!!
